The Magnificent 7 (hmmmm)

Newcastle are understood to have received seven offers for the club by non-British investors, with the bids being reviewed this week.

Advisers Seymour Pierce will be looking into the offers on behalf of the football club, with a Nigerian consortium said to be leading the bidding after confirming their interest in the Magpies.

Current owner Mike Ashley is looking for around £350million for his stake in the club and its unclear as to whether any of the offers on the table have matched that amount.

Newcastle fans are in the strange position of waiting for news on what is seemingly an auction for their club, with former owner Sir John Hall concerned about the state of the game.

Sir John told the Telegraph: “Roman Abramovich (Chelsea’s owner) changed the game for ever.

”There’s nobody in Britain wealthy enough who’d be interested in investing in a football club. Who has this sort of mega-money?”

Hall added: ”Even Mike Ashley was finding it difficult with his wealth because £200 million is a lot of money. Premier League clubs are being bought as toys.”
